THGAMRG7T13BAIL Component Failure: 5 Reasons Behind Electrical Shortages and How to Solve Them

Introduction The THGAMRG7T13BAIL is a critical component in various electronic and electrical systems, but like any sophisticated technology, it can experience failures that lead to electrical shortages. Understanding the underlying causes of these failures and knowing how to address them is key to ensuring the proper functioning of the system. Below are five common reasons behind such failures, as well as step-by-step solutions for resolving them.

1. Overvoltage Conditions

Cause: An overvoltage condition occurs when the voltage supplied to the THGAMRG7T13BAIL exceeds its rated limit. This can happen due to power surges or faulty equipment in the power supply chain. Prolonged exposure to high voltage can cause internal components to fail, leading to an electrical shortage.

Solution:

Step 1: Check the input voltage using a multimeter to ensure it falls within the component’s specified range. Step 2: Install surge protectors or voltage regulators to protect against sudden voltage spikes. Step 3: If the overvoltage is caused by faulty equipment, replace or repair the faulty equipment in the power supply.

2. Short Circuits

Cause: A short circuit occurs when there’s an unintended low-resistance connection between two points in the circuit, allowing excessive current to flow. This can lead to a rapid increase in heat, damaging the THGAMRG7T13BAIL and causing electrical shortages.

Solution:

Step 1: Inspect the wiring and connections for any visible signs of shorts, such as exposed wires or burned components. Step 2: Use a multimeter to test the resistance between different parts of the circuit to identify the short. Step 3: Correct any faulty wiring, replace damaged components, and ensure all connections are properly insulated.

3. Component Wear and Tear

Cause: Like any other electronic component, the THGAMRG7T13BAIL can suffer from wear and tear over time. Components like capacitor s, resistors, or connectors can degrade, causing the system to malfunction and result in electrical shortages.

Solution:

Step 1: Perform a visual inspection of the component for any signs of physical damage, such as cracking, bulging, or discoloration. Step 2: Test the component's performance using a multimeter or other diagnostic tools to check for degradation. Step 3: Replace the worn-out components with new, compatible parts to restore the functionality of the system.

4. Overheating

Cause: Excessive heat is one of the most common causes of component failure. If the THGAMRG7T13BAIL is not properly cooled or if there’s inadequate ventilation, the component can overheat, leading to electrical failures and shortages.

Solution:

Step 1: Check the operating environment for signs of poor airflow or overheating. Step 2: Ensure that cooling fans or heat sinks are functioning properly and positioned correctly. Step 3: If the component has been damaged due to overheating, replace it and consider improving the cooling system to prevent future failures.

5. Faulty Grounding

Cause: Inadequate grounding is another major factor that can lead to electrical shortages. If the THGAMRG7T13BAIL isn’t properly grounded, it can cause erratic behavior, short circuits, and even permanent damage to the component.

Solution:

Step 1: Check the grounding of the component using a multimeter to ensure there is a proper connection to the earth or neutral. Step 2: If there is no solid ground connection, fix or establish a proper grounding system. Step 3: Re-test the component to ensure the grounding issue is resolved.

Conclusion

The failure of the THGAMRG7T13BAIL component can be caused by several factors such as overvoltage, short circuits, wear and tear, overheating, and faulty grounding. By systematically identifying the underlying issue and following the provided solutions, you can effectively troubleshoot and repair the fault, ensuring the component and system return to proper operation. Regular maintenance, proper installation, and monitoring can also help prevent such issues from occurring in the future.
